| Obverse description | The obverse depicts in high relief an architectural view of a fortified bridge and multi-storied buildings, likely representing a landmark of Namur. A laurel branch decorates the lower left of the field. |
|---|---|
| Obverse script | Latin |
| Obverse lettering | Log in to see details |
| Reverse description | The reverse features a central raised oval medallion bearing the inscriptions 'CERCLE ROYAL PHILATELIQUE' around the inner ring and 'NAMUR' across the centre. The entire design is surrounded by a continuous wreath of laurel branches tied at the base with a floral motif, with a small five-pointed star at the top. |
